[APP2-13]Research on Magnetic Drivers for Superconducting Flywheel Energy Storage Systems

Magnetic drive is a technology that utilizes magnetic force to achieve non-contact driving, which has advantages such as high efficiency, reliability, and environmental protection. It can meet the needs of different working conditions and has important application prospects. To be used for superconducting flywheel energy storage, magnetic drives should have a switchable function. In this presentation,we conduct researches on magnetic drivers switchable function, present the structure of the superconducting magnetic drivers and disconnectors , simulate and optimize its design, and develop the prototype of the superconducting magnetic drivers and disconnectors. A testing platform for superconducting magnetic drivers is built, and the performance of the developed magnetic drivers and disconnectors are conducted.
